Who Is the Current Ole Miss Basketball Coach?
The current Ole Miss basketball coach is Chris Beard, one of the most respected and accomplished coaches in the NCAA. Beard took over the Rebels with the mission to transform the team into a powerhouse in the Southeastern Conference (SEC).
Chris Beard’s Coaching Background
Beard’s résumé is impressive — he previously led Texas Tech to the 2019 NCAA Championship Game and has earned a reputation as a master strategist. His coaching style focuses on aggressive defense, smart offensive execution, and team-first culture.
